From krypton at ulrich-teichert.org Sun Aug 30 20:29:12 2015 From: krypton at ulrich-teichert.org (Ulrich Teichert) Date: Sun, 30 Aug 2015 22:29:12 +0200 Subject: [Debootloaders-yaboot] Bug#797464: yaboot: Removing systemd breaks yaboot config, makes booting impossible Message-ID: <20150830202912.7974.28322.reportbug@tapper.nms.ulrich-teichert.org> Package: yaboot Version: 1.3.16-4 Severity: important Dear Maintainer, after removing systemd and replacing it with sysvinit, booting was impossible. yaboot was starting up, but complained about a missing device and could not proceed with booting the kernel. It turns out that the yaboot config uses /dev/disk/by-id/* device names in the "boot" definition. Replacing it with /dev/sdb2 in my case worked. I'm currently booting with this yaboot.conf: boot="/dev/sdb2" device=/pci at 80000000/pci-bridge at d/pci-ata at 1/@ffffffffffffffff/@1 partition=3 root="UUID=9d2b9cda-5bea-4522-b2f6-3224c7b1bcfe" timeout=100 install=/usr/lib/yaboot/yaboot magicboot=/usr/lib/yaboot/ofboot enablecdboot macosx="/dev/sda10" image=/boot/vmlinux label=Linux read-only initrd=/boot/initrd.img image=/boot/vmlinux.old label=old read-only initrd=/boot/initrd.img.old As you could see, I have a second disk (/dev/sdb) for Linux, leaving /dev/sda for MacOs untouched.
